No fright on this great night!

October 28, 2012

(Photo by Megan Reiter/The Punxsutawney Spirit)

Both children and adults enjoyed the 4th annual East End Trick-or-Treat event Saturday night. Noella Hartzfeld (left), 9, dressed up as a “Dizzy Lizzy” monster, while Nakoma Hartzfeld, 12, donned an “80s Girl” costume.

Their mother, Linda Hartzfeld, said the girls opted to hand out candy at their Mahoning Street residence this year instead of going trick-or-treating, which she thought was a fine idea.
